What does transportation — operating income purchase accounting adjustments mean?
This metric represents the non-cash adjustments to operating income resulting from purchase price allocation following an acquisition. It typically includes the step-up in value of inventory or other assets that impacts the segment's reported profitability during the post-acquisition period.
